Black Pepper Beef and Cabbage Stir Fry

Black Pepper Beef and Cabbage Stir Fry is a simple yet flavorful dish that’s perfect for a quick weeknight dinner. This stir fry combines tender ground beef, crunchy cabbage, and vibrant red bell pepper with a savory, peppery sauce. It’s a healthy and satisfying meal that comes together in just minutes, making it ideal for busy nights.

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, chopped
  • 1/2 pound ground beef
  • 1/2 small head of cabbage, shredded finely
  • 1 red bell pepper, cut into strips
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on cornstarch
  • 1/2 cup cold water
  • 1 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• Pinch of salt, to taste

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Ingredients

  1. Chop the garlic, shred the cabbage, and cut the red bell pepper into strips. Set aside.
  2. In a small bowl, mix the cornstarch with the cold water until fully dissolved. Set aside.

Step 2: Cook the Ground Beef

  1.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at.
  2. Add the chopped garlic and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
  3. Add the ground beef to the skillet, breaking it up with a spatula, and cook until browned and fully cooked, about 5-7 minutes. Drain any excess fat if necessary.

Step 3: Cook the Vegetables

  1. Push the cooked beef to one side of the skillet.
  2.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il to the other side of the skillet.
  3. Add the shredded cabbage and red bell pepper strips to the skillet. Stir-fry for 3-4 minutes until the vegetables are tender but still crisp.

Step 4: Combine and Season

  1. Stir the soy sauce into the cornstarch mixture to create a smooth sauce.
  2. Pour the sauce over the beef and vegetables in the skillet, stirring to coat everything evenly.
  3. Sprinkle in the ground black pepper and a pinch of salt to taste. Stir well to combine all the flavors.
  4. Cook for another 2-3 minutes until the sauce thickens and coats the beef and vegetables.

Step 5: Serve

  1. Remove the skillet from the heat.
  2. Serve the stir fry hot over steamed rice, noodles, or enjoy it on its own as a low-carb meal.

Cook’s Notes

  • Ground Beef: You can substitute ground beef with ground pork, chicken, or turkey for a different flavor profile.
  • Cabbage: Napa cabbage or bok choy can be used as alternatives to green cabbage.
  • Pepper: Adjust the amount of black pepper to your taste. For extra heat, add a pinch of red pepper flakes.

Variations

Spicy Black Pepper Beef Stir Fry

Add 1-2 teaspoons of chili garlic sauce or sriracha to the sauce for a spicy kick.

Garlic Ginger Beef Stir Fry

Add 1 tablespoon of freshly grated ginger along with the garlic for an aromatic flavor boost.

Vegetarian Stir Fry

Replace the ground beef with firm tofu or tempeh. Use vegetable broth instead of water for the sauce.

Teriyaki Beef and Cabbage Stir Fry

Replace the soy sauce with teriyaki sauce for a sweeter, more complex flavor.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Can I make this dish 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the stir fry ahead of time. Store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at on the stovetop or in the microwave before serving.

2. How do I store leftovers?

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in a skillet over medium heat or in the microwave.

3. Can I freeze this stir fry?

Yes, you can freeze the cooked stir fry. Allow it to cool completely, then transfer it to a freezer-safe container and freeze for up to 2 months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.

4. What can I serve with this stir fry?

This stir fry is delicious served over steamed rice, noodles, or cauliflower rice. It also pairs well with a side of steamed vegetables or a simple salad.

5. Can I use other vegetables?

Absolutely! Feel free to add or substitute other vegetables like carrots, snow peas, or mushrooms.
